Beschrijving
In the shadowy streets of south-east London, a chilling mystery unfolds as the renowned murder squad, AMIP, is thrust into the depths of a brutal investigation. Tension runs high as they respond to a series of gruesome events that shock the local community. Amidst the gritty urban landscape of Greenwich, the team is faced with unrelenting pressure, the stakes rising with each passing hour.
As layers of the case unravel, the detectives encounter a web of deceit and dark secrets, leading them deeper into the psyche of a skilled predator. With intricate details painting the scenes of violence, the narrative explores the complexities of human nature, then shifting between moments of terror and the grim realities of policing. Each revelation propels them further into a chilling chase, fraught with danger and moral ambiguity.
In a race against time, the members of AMIP must rely on their instincts and expertise, pushing the boundaries of their resilience. The lurking presence of a sinister mastermind challenges their very understanding of justice, as they confront not only a society steeped in fear but also their own demons. Each twist in the case leaves them questioning not just the motives of the perpetrator, but the nature of right and wrong in a world where both are increasingly blurred.
